The Food in My Hometown(2)--Rice Cake with Brown Sugar

          After showing Rice Soup last week, this week, I want to show you something more about the food in my hometown-Dong Gang.

          When it comes to Dong Gang, some of you might associate Dong Gang with a place which is famous for its abundance aquatic products. What’s more, some of you even have heard of the three treasures of Dong Gang-Bluefin tuna(黑鮪魚), Sakura shrimp(櫻花蝦), and oilfish(油魚子). However, I don’t want to mention them today. Actually, seafood is not my favorite at all although I am a person, grown up in Dong Gang. Therefore, the main character in this week’s posting is 雙糕潤, a specialty in Dong Gang.


          According to its English name, Rice Cake with Brown Sugar, 雙糕潤is a kind of  snacks made from glutinous rice and brown sugar. 


雙糕潤 tastes like Mochi, but its texture is more chewy than Mochi. In every bite of the雙糕潤, you can feel the strong taste of brown sugar that make you cannot help but eat it one bite after another. Nowadays, in order to meet visitors demands, many businesses have launched雙糕潤 in diverse flavor, such as taro, red bean, and matcha. Nevertheless, among all of the flavor, my favorite is the most traditional one-the brown sugar flavor. In my opinion, the brown sugar flavor is the one that represents 雙糕潤 the most.
